At approximately 10:10 PM on April 19, an earthquake originating in northern Nagano Prefecture occurred, registering a maximum seismic intensity of 3. The depth of the epicenter was 10 km, and with a magnitude of 2.6, it was small-scale with no tsunami risk. Northern Nagano Prefecture is a seismically active zone along the Itoigawa-Shizuoka Tectonic Line, and whether swarm activity develops will be closely monitored.

Northern Nagano Prefecture is a frequent earthquake zone along the Itoigawa-Shizuoka Tectonic Line (ISTL), which forms the western edge of the Fossa Magna. Damaging earthquakes have occurred periodically in this region, including the 2014 Nagano Prefecture Kamishiro Fault Earthquake (M6.7, maximum seismic intensity 6 lower) and the 2011 Northern Nagano Prefecture Earthquake (M6.7). While the current earthquake's scale of M2.6 at a depth of 10 km falls within the range of routine minor seismic activity, past related prediction data has recorded "seismic intensity 5 upper in northern Nagano" and "seismic intensity 3 in northern Nagano," indicating that seismic activity in this region is ongoing. What matters is not this single earthquake of this magnitude, but whether it transitions into an "earthquake swarm" pattern where earthquakes occur frequently in the same area over a short period. Stress accumulation along the ISTL and crustal deformation data from the Northern Alps foothills will be key factors in future assessments.

🔍 While it is standard disaster prevention reporting for NHK to issue a breaking report on a seismic intensity 3 earthquake, northern Nagano Prefecture is a "high-alert zone" where earthquakes of seismic intensity 5 upper or above have repeatedly occurred. The shallow epicenter depth of 10 km published by the Japan Meteorological Agency is typical of inland active fault earthquakes, and its connection to deep magmatic activity and fluid migration is debated among researchers. The essential point that reporting fails to convey is that a single piece of information cannot determine whether an earthquake of this scale is "reassuring" or "precursory activity." For residents, this is a moment that tests the maintenance of disaster preparedness awareness and memories of past major earthquakes.

⚠️ Pre-Mortem — Conditions Under Which This Prediction Fails

  1. M2.6 is a routine minor earthquake, and the statistical probability of it escalating to M5 or above within one month is extremely low (base rate under 5%). The most likely reason for the prediction to fail is that the leap from small-scale to large-scale earthquakes is rare.
  2. If stress accumulation along the Itoigawa-Shizuoka Tectonic Line is near a critical point, deep changes that are difficult to observe externally could trigger a sudden major earthquake. There is a risk of overlooking crustal deformation data.
  3. There is a possibility of underestimation due to the bias that "a small earthquake means it's safe." The 2014 Nagano Prefecture Kamishiro Fault Earthquake also received no particular attention for its precursory minor earthquakes.
